While people are trying to save money in every possible way, car maintenance can become expensive very quickly. Even regularly required services, like new tires or brake pads can be quite costly. There is not much you can do to avoid repair costs after an accident or a breakdown, but you can certainly look for low prices on routine maintenance.

Different repair shops often have somewhat similar regular prices for various types of vehicle maintenance. However, some of the discounts they offer on routine services, such as oil change coupons, may vary by more than 20 dollars from one place to the next. When you are looking for a good deal, keep in mind the type of service you desire. If you want to go to a company specializing in quick service, you can expect to pay a little more. If you are willing to wait for an hour or two, you can find a lower price at a general repair shop. In many cases, you do not even need to look for discounts because they come to you. Many auto shops send out savings offers on a weekly basis. Finding a deal may be as simple as opening your mailbox.

Some companies mail discount offers and advertisements on their own, but oil change coupons can most commonly be found in weekly or monthly savings mailers. They are often mixed in with other types of coupons on various products and services. You may even find several car repair coupons from different companies in one mailer. If you do not receive these types of mailers, you can also check in newspapers. You may be more likely to find an advertisement or coupon in Sunday editions of newspapers.

If you do not subscribe to any newspapers, you can also find a wide assortment of oil change coupons on the internet. Several local and almost all national auto shops have their own websites where you can find and print coupons for oil changes and other services. Some companies offer free memberships to their websites, and they send offers to their members via email every month. If you have visited a specific auto shop in the past, they may have even asked you to become a member of their rewards program while you were there. With rewards programs and club memberships, you can often accumulate points by purchasing various items and services from that company. When you reach a certain number of points, the company may send you a coupon for a free oil change.

With grocery coupons, you typically only see a savings of 50 cents or a dollar on each individual item. Oil change coupons can offer you a much bigger savings, like 10 or 20 dollars. This kind of savings is worth taking a little time to find a deal. In addition, you may find similar good deals on other car maintenance services through the same company. If you know you will need new brake pads or tires soon, you may be able to find discounts on all of your needed services in one place.
